摘要:Inhibitive action of petersianthus macrocarpus leave extract on corrosion of mild steel in 1M HCl and 0.5M H2SO4solutions was studied using gravimetric, electrochemical impedance and potentiodynamic methods. The results indicated that the extracts functioned as a good inhibitor in both environments and inhibition efficiency increased with extract concentration. Temperature studies in the range 313-333K reveal increase in inhibition efficiency of the extract with rise in temperature. A mechanism of chemical adsorption on the extract components on the surface of the metal is proposed for the inhibition behavior. The adsorption characteristics of the inhibitor were found to obey Langmuir adsorption isotherm
